~5min gameplay of @antonkudin‘s MegaSphere. Quite possibly the most enjoyable, entertaining, and time-sucking game I’ve played so far. MegaSphere is a 2d side-scrolling rogue-like shooter with bullet-hell, metroidvania, and sci-fi horror elements all wrapped up into one little gritty cyberpunk explosive package of fun. Some parts of the game are still being fleshed out, but the current weapons system allows for dozens – if not more, of ridiculous combinations. An RPG with a reflection upgrade may not be the *best* combo, but it’s still fucking awesome (admittedly, it’s lead to my death numerous times.) Laser-bow shotgun shooting arrows that explode when enemies get close? Yeah. Gravity gun that lets you tear down walls and hurl chunks of metal at baddies? Got that too. Flamethrowers with homing flames? You fucking bet.
